I have trigeminal neuralgia since 2007 brain surgery in 2008 with the MVD. Came back in 2009 and I've been on heavy doses of medication ever since. Tegretol 400mg 4x daily Gabapentin 1200 mg 3xdaily Cymbalta once a day diazepam 25mg as needed and now adding Lyrica 100mg This disease has completely taken over my life and I no longer can work also I've applied for Social Security disability but have been denied because to them this is not a real disease because it's like your brain not your body even though the medication completely takes over your whole body and the side effects are enormous please help us find a cure
